The Daily Oklahoman, Oklahoma City, OK., Mon., May 31, 1976, p. 23 (Newspapers.com image 451907060):
"Services for Harvey C. Castellow, 72...who died Friday in Arnett, will be at 10:30 a.m. Tuesday in Bill Eisenhour Southeast Funeral Home with burial in Sunny Lane Cemetery. Castellow's photograph was incorrectly identified in the Sunday Oklahoman.
Castellow was born in Hunt County, Tex., and moved to Caddo in 1911. He came to Oklahoma City in 1951 from Seminole. He was a retired truck driver and had worked with Anco Trucking Co. for three years and was a self-employed truck driver for over 50 years. He was a Methodist.
Survivors include his wife, Susie, four sons, Curtis, Lovington, N.M.; Henry, Bakersfield, Calif; Frank, Choctaw, and Lee, Casper, Wyo.; five daughters, Mrs. Myrtle Gilmore, Cleveland; Mrs. Irene Chilcoat, Portland, Tex.; Mrs. Laura Ragsdale, Los Angeles; Mrs. Frances Cox, Westminster, Calif., and Mrs. Judy Boatwright, Sacramento, Calif.; two brothers, Virgil, Oklahoma City, and Paul, Shawnee; two sisters, Mrs. Cleo Smith, Caddo, and Mrs. Lille Russell, McKinney, Tex.; 36 grandchildren, and 10 great-grandchildren."
